Subject: Handover — Webhook Retry Semantics (Fernmill Platform)

Hi team,

As I hand release duties to Odette, a note for support: webhook deliveries retry five times with exponential backoff starting at thirty seconds, capping at fifteen minutes. After the final failure, the endpoint is paused and customers must re-enable it manually. Successful retries are logged with the original event ID, so duplicates are safe to ignore. Verification of retried payloads requires the current signing key, which follows.

deploy key for kagup-bawig: bky9_ZMq28eTw9

# Bulk edit client for the Ostervane admin table.
# Support uses this to apply batch corrections to merchant records
# when the UI editor times out on large selections. Edits are queued
# through the Bramblewick job runner and applied in chunks of 200,
# so expect a short delay before rows refresh. Every change is
# logged with the operator name for rollback.
# Requests are authorized with the internal service key that follows.

API key for badup-kagaf: qvz2-7c

Internal Memo — Pilot Churn Review

Finance colleagues: churn in the Brightlane pilot reached 11% in month three, above the 8% threshold set at launch. Exit surveys point to onboarding friction rather than pricing. Kessler's team will revise the setup flow before cohort four begins. Revenue impact remains within tolerance. The confidential note below explains how this affects our expansion plans.

board note of tagug-hahag: Praionax Logistics is in early talks to buy Julaxek Group for about $36.3 million. The Julmir launch date is March 1, and nothing goes to the press before then.

During the migration of the Kilnwright pipeline to the hermetic build system, the legacy artifact signer remains reachable only through break-glass access. Support staff should use this path solely when a reproducibility check fails and the on-call builder is unreachable. Every invocation is logged to the Orrendale audit stream and reviewed weekly by Priya's team. Access expires after ninety minutes and cannot be renewed within the same shift. To unlock the signer vault, enter the passphrase recorded immediately below.

strongbox words: druvan-lamys-eliius-jorax-istox-soreth-ulays-gilix-ralix-oliiel-norwyn-casvan-praius